The King of the Monsters has smashed an almost two-decade old record.

‘Godzilla Minus One’ Global Box Office Crushes Another Milestone

Godzilla Minus One finally opened in North America this weekend after a very buzzy four weeks since the King of the Monsters made his bow on home turf in Japan. The movie exceeded expectations by grossing $11 million across its first three days of showing in cinemas as well as nearly setting a record for foreign-language titles. Godzilla Minus One had already grossed $23 million in Japan before heading to the States, giving the film a worldwide gross of around $35 million following this weekend, against an extremely frugal reported budget of $15 million.

The film has now made history by becoming the first foreign language live-action film in 19 years to sit atop the domestic box office after a stellar Monday, when it grossed $1.23 million domestically. The film also comes armed with sensational word of mouth, with spectacular critical reviews. Currently, the film is sitting at a “certified fresh” 97% score on the review aggregator Rotten Tomatoes, and Collider’s Chase Hutchinson called it “among the best entries of this long-running series” in his review.

Godzilla fans are eating well at the moment, with the success of Minus One coming at the same time as Apple’s Monarch: Legacy of Monsters live-action series premiering to positive response last month, while Godzilla x Kong: The New Empire just released a first trailer which showcased the two titular Titans tag-teamig a new global threat.

What was the Last Foreign Language Live-Action Film to Top the Box Office?

The last movie to achieve the honor of top spot at the domestic box office was Hero in August 2004. The movie, starring Jet Li, was originally released in China in October 2002. At the time, the American distribution rights were held by Miramax, but there were numerous delays. Quentin Tarantino threw his weight behind the picture, having been able to see a copy of it via import DVD, and he attached his name to promotional material for the movie which assisted greatly in attracting box office attention. Subsequently, the film was promoted as “Quentin Tarantino Presents Hero” and it debuted at #1, grossing $18 million in its opening weekend.

Godzilla Minus One Film Poster

Godzilla Minus One

Post war Japan is at its lowest point when a new crisis emerges in the form of a giant monster, baptized in the horrific power of the atomic bomb.

Release Date December 1, 2023

Director Takashi Yamazaki

Cast Ryûnosuke Kamiki, Minami Hamabe, Yûki Yamada, Sakura Andō

Rating PG-13
